Subject: South Dakota Sample Letter to State Tax Commission concerning Decedent's Estate Dear [Tax Commission's Name], I hope this letter finds you well. I am writing to request your assistance and guidance regarding the tax matters related to the estate of our dear departed [decedent's name]. As the personal representative of the estate, I am striving to fulfill my responsibilities diligently and ensure compliance with all necessary tax obligations. Having thoroughly reviewed the South Dakota laws pertaining to estate taxes, it has come to my attention that a clear understanding of the applicable regulations and procedures is essential to successfully navigate this complex process. Consequently, I kindly request your support in clarifying the following matters: 1. Tax Filings and Deadlines: — Please provide the deadlines for filing state estate tax returns for taxable estates within South Dakota. — Inform me about any extensions available and the process to request such extensions, if necessary. — Outline the specific forms or documents required for filing the estate taxes. 2. Valuation of the Estate: — Explain the approved methods for determining the fair market value of assets within the estate. — Provide guidance on how to properly appraise the real estate, financial accounts, personal property, and investments held by the decedent. — Specify any reporting requirements or supporting documentation requested by the State Tax Commission when determining the value of the estate. 3. Tax Liabilities and Payment: — Describe the estate tax rates currently in effect, along with any potential deductions or exemptions that may apply. — Inform me of the acceptable methods for making payments and the timeline within which these payments should be remitted. — Explain the consequences and implications of late or incorrect tax payments. 4. State Tax Commission Review: — Outline the process by which the State Tax Commission reviews estate tax returns and supporting documents. — List any specific information or documents that may be required to substantiate the reported tax liability. — Advise on the expected timeframe for the completion of this review and the issuance of a final determination. I kindly request that you promptly provide the requested information and guidance, as it is crucial for me to fulfill my fiduciary responsibilities to the estate and meet tax obligations within the designated time frames. Your expertise and assistance in this matter will be greatly appreciated. To streamline communication and ensure an accurate response, I have included my contact details below: [Your Name] [Your Address] [City, State, ZIP Code] [Phone Number] [Email Address] Thank you for your attention to this matter. I eagerly await your prompt response, as your guidance is essential for the efficient administration of the estate's tax affairs.
